On Fri, May 10, 2013 at 11:14 PM, Marco Martin <notm...@gmail.com> wrote: > Hi all, > > After many experiments in varuious failing directions, i have the branch > PlasmaTypesClass of palsma-framework > > The problem: > we need a way to expose the enums used in libplasma such as FormFactor, > Location, Constraints etc in some way accessible to QML, for applet > bindings, > and any possible future qml plugin that needs to use them as properties. > > we used to have a duplication of most of enums in AppletInterface in the > script engine, that works fine-ish but you still have to pass them by > numeric > value (the name of the enum doesn't seem to be accessible, but at least the > parameters are assed when invoking methods or setting properties) > and of course you can use it only in plasmoids, and not within qml plugins. > > In the branch, I have now in libplasma a class called Types that contains > all > the enums, this makes possible to use them in qml, (or even in old > qtscript if > one wants). Is exactly how is done for the global Qt namespace (Qt:: is > actually not a namespace, but a QObject) > > in QML they would be accessed by name with something like > PlasmaCore.Types.TopEdge > (they weren't accessible byu name at all in qml1 so no mandatory porting > involved from qml part, accessing by number still works) > > pros: > * used directly > * removes duplicate definitions > * typecasts-- > > cons: > * Types name (or any other for what matters) is not particularly pretty > * in c++ all Plasma::Foo must be changed in Plasma::Types::Foo > > So. > I can't really get to like this approach, but i think is the only one that > can > work in any way... > > Cheers, > Marco Martin > _______________________________________________ > Plasma-devel mailing list > Plasma-devel@kde.org > https://mail.kde.org/mailman/listinfo/plasma-devel > -- Shantanu Tushar (UTC +0530) http://www.shantanutushar.com
